Information card for entry 1559045
Preview
| Coordinates | 1559045.cif |
|---|---|
| Original paper (by DOI) | HTML |
| Formula | C18 H17 Cl3 N2 Pd |
|---|---|
| Calculated formula | C18 H17 Cl3 N2 Pd |
| SMILES | [Pd]1([N](=Cc2[n]1cccc2)c1cc2c(cc1)cccc2)(C)Cl.C(Cl)Cl |
| Title of publication | Pd-Catalyzed CO/Vinyl Arene Copolymerization: when the Stereochemistry is Controlled by the Comonomer |
| Authors of publication | Dall’Anese, Anna; Fiorindo, Mattia; Olivieri, Diego; Carfagna, Carla; Balducci, Gabriele; Alessio, Enzo; Durand, Jérôme; Milani, Barbara |
| Journal of publication | Macromolecules |
| Year of publication | 2020 |
| Journal volume | 53 |
| Journal issue | 18 |
| Pages of publication | 7783 - 7794 |
| a | 7.516 ± 0.01 Å |
| b | 12.357 ± 0.004 Å |
| c | 19.84 ± 0.005 Å |
| α | 90° |
| β | 90° |
| γ | 90° |
| Cell volume | 1843 ± 3 Å3 |
| Cell temperature | 173 ± 2 K |
| Ambient diffraction temperature | 173 ± 2 K |
| Number of distinct elements | 5 |
| Space group number | 19 |
| Hermann-Mauguin space group symbol | P 21 21 21 |
| Hall space group symbol | P 2ac 2ab |
| Residual factor for all reflections | 0.0358 |
| Residual factor for significantly intense reflections | 0.0338 |
| Weighted residual factors for significantly intense reflections | 0.0849 |
| Weighted residual factors for all reflections included in the refinement | 0.086 |
| Goodness-of-fit parameter for all reflections included in the refinement | 1.062 |
| Diffraction radiation wavelength | 0.7 Å |
| Diffraction radiation type | synchrotron |
| Has coordinates | Yes |
| Has disorder | No |
| Has Fobs | No |
